We are seeking a skilled Sourcing Coordinator to support the seasonal placement and delivery of finished goods within the Childrenswear product category. This role is key to bringing collections to life by ensuring products are delivered to the right quality, at the right time, and at the right cost. You will work closely with vendors, Product Development, Technical, Quality Assurance, and Customer Operations teams to coordinate the end-to-end sourcing process with care, precision, and pace. Through strong organisation and thoughtful partnership, you will contribute to the craft, consistency, and commercial performance of Burberry’s supply chain.
Key Responsibilities
Coordinate seasonal vendor communication including production calendars, unit plans, minimums, and key milestones, working with the Sourcing Manager to resolve challenges. Manage raw material bookings, call-offs, and purchase order activity to support production needs aligned with delivery schedules. Maintain accurate seasonal order information, vendor costs, and delivery updates across relevant systems including PLM. Partner with Product Development, Technical, and Quality Assurance teams to support critical sign-off dates and resolve quality or production issues. Analyse seasonal pricing, margins, vendor performance, and pre-buy versus actual requirements to highlight risks and opportunities. Support consistent ways of working across sourcing teams including weekly production updates, workload prioritisation, and guidance for Sourcing Assistants where required.
